jesterod, keymaps in XBMC are the the way to have the same button do different action based on the XBMC screen you are in. You should be able to find more information about them in the XBMC wiki. You can create custom ones and place them in your userdata\keymaps folder. The location of your userdata folder depends if you are running in portable (-p switch) mode or not. If you edit the keymap in (XBMC dir)\system\keymaps\remote.xml chances are it will get replaced when updating XBMC.
